Latin, for a language used by sun win the educated, plus the language from the Anglo-Saxons both equally experienced a profound impact on the spelling and pronunciation of Norman names in Britain. Then again, the Norman language afflicted the event of English. Because the English language designed from its Germanic roots into Center English (which was motivated by Norman French) we find a time period through which spelling was not standardised but roughly adopted phonetic pronunciation. All through this time names were being spelled several different strategies based on community dialects. Consequently the surname, and also the Anglo-Saxon names, ended up recorded in numerous strategies.[ten]

Jacques is in the Latin identify Jacobus. It is just a masculine name Meaning "supplanter" or "a single who follows". It is usually related to the Hebrew name Yaakov, meaning "he who supplants".[two]
